Go Pizza is go-go-going for growth
Lancashire-based fresh, fast and good value food company Go Pizza, is set for growth and creating more than 20 new jobs, following a new finance arrangement with Santander Corporate Banking.
The business currently trades from four locations; Lakeside Shopping Centre in Essex, Liverpool Airport, Arndale Centre in Manchester and Meadowhall Shopping Centre in Sheffield. The business is currently finalising two new locations, in Liverpool and Manchester, which will each create around a dozen jobs.
Go Pizza focus on fresh ingredients and a fast service. They strive to source all their products as locally as possible, with fresh vegetables delivered each morning from farmers' markets in the area.
Customers choose from a base of either pizza or baguette and can then select toppings from cheese and tomato to Spanish chorizo and homemade Italian tomato sauce. Customers can even post their favourites on the Go Pizza facebook page.
